Main Panel Installation in Provo, UT
Main panel installation services involve replacing or upgrading the primary electrical panel that supplies power to a property. This project typically covers installing new panels for homes undergoing renovations, expanding electrical capacity for additional appliances or systems, or replacing outdated panels to meet current safety standards. Property owners usually want to understand the scope of work, the compatibility of the new panel with existing wiring, and any necessary permits or inspections required before proceeding.
Before requesting a main panel installation, homeowners should consider the electrical demands of their household or property, including plans for future upgrades. It’s important to know the size and type of panel needed, as well as the condition of existing wiring and infrastructure. Understanding these factors helps ensure the installation meets safety requirements and provides reliable power for everyday use.

Main Panel Installation Questions
What is a main panel installation? It involves replacing or upgrading the main electrical panel to ensure safe and reliable power distribution throughout a property.
When should a property owner consider a main panel upgrade? An upgrade may be needed if the existing panel is outdated, shows signs of wear, or cannot support new electrical demands.
What types of properties typically require main panel services? Residential homes, multi-family buildings, and commercial properties often need main panel installations or upgrades.
What should property owners know about the installation process? Proper planning and adherence to electrical codes are essential for a safe and efficient main panel installation.
